ICUSTOMSHIRTS.com Introduces a New and Improved Styles Section to Streamline Its Dress Shirt Customization Process
(PRWEB) November 29, 2013 -- With the introduction of a dramatically expanded and improved Styles page, ICUSTOMSHIRTS.com can now offer customers an even easier and more user-friendly way to create their very own dress shirt—wherever and whenever they want. The addition marks a significant step in the website’s ongoing drive to deliver an attractive alternative to the in-store clothes buying experience for men.
ICUSTOMSHIRTS recently launched phase two of its website, a dress shirt customization tool that also serves as a source of information on men’s style. The update featured a number of measurement tutorial videos and 3D images, including several store interior shots that were composed specially for the site.
Now with the addition of a revamped Styles section, a streamlined dress-shirt design process caters to users looking for only minimal customization. A full display of 3D-rendered dress shirts makes it easy to find just the right look from more than 70 options—a selection that will grow as ICUSTOMSHIRTS adds more fabrics and products. Users can sort by colour, design and price, as well as view both front and back shots without leaving the page thanks to a convenient CSS3 flip animation.
Once a user has selected a dress shirt, they can view high-definition closeups of the fabric used and learn more about which situations and environments the shirt is best suited to. They can then proceed to customize their choice through a limited series of style options such as collar, cuffs and monogram. The final step, Size It, still allows users to create a fully custom measurement profile, which ensures a perfect-fitting dress shirt.
The idea is to provide as much choice as possible, rather than forcing users to progress through a series of style and design choices that carry less appeal for them.
